How has this school's KHDA rating changed over time?
Across multiple inspection cycles, this school's KHDA rating has gone Acceptable → Good (2011 to 2022). See the full rating history above for year-by-year detail.
How does the school perform across different age groups?
KHDA rates each phase separately for attainment and progress in core subjects:
  • Foundation Stage — english attainment: Good, mathematics attainment: Good, learning skills attainment: Good
  • Primary — english attainment: Good, mathematics attainment: Good, learning skills attainment: Good
  • Secondary — english attainment: Good, mathematics attainment: Good, learning skills attainment: Good
  • Post 16 — english attainment: Very Good, mathematics attainment: Good, learning skills attainment: Very Good

How have fees at this school changed?
Looking at Grade 5 fees from 2012 to 2024 (KHDA open data), tuition has gone from AED 10,197 to AED 12,172 — a +19% change.
What is the student-to-teacher ratio?
This school's overall student-to-teacher ratio is 5.7:1 across 55 teachers (plus 8 teaching assistants).
Where is the school and what's the nearest metro?
Al Adab Iranian Private School for Boys is in Al Qusais First, the area KHDA lists for it. It sits in a community of about 45,657 residents. The nearest Dubai Metro stop is Al Nahda on the Green Line, 350 m away.
Is the school accredited and what exams do students sit?
Accreditation: IBO. External exams: Iranian, IBDP.
